Tonight, the Barnet Clinical Commissioning Group are holding a seminar to look at the best ways of delivering health services to the borough, in light of government cuts.
Funding cuts by the NHS have affected many GP surgeries across the borough, putting strain on care services.
Lisa Robbins, Manager of Health Watch Barnet, said “The new vision will share more complex care needs and ways that improve resident’s well being.”
